Prime Gas Fueled Power Rental Market Size
The global prime gas fueled power rental market size was valued at USD 1.4 billion in 2024 and is estimated to grow at a CAGR of 5.2% from 2025 to 2034. Tougher environmental policies promoting new energy systems and the shift to renewable energy integration will enhance the industry potential. The growing economic activities in emerging economies and countries coupled with the increasing need for dependable portable power equipment will spur the increase of business.

Prime Gas Fueled Power Rental Market Trends
The booming economic growth and increasing demand for backup power systems will drastically increase business expansion. Factors including reduced emissions, significant reduction in noise levels as well as having the ability to sustain tough air regulations will propel industry growth. Furthermore, the continuous development of commercial and industrial facilities in association with ongoing upgrades to existing power grid infrastructure will create favorable demand for gas fueled power rental solutions.
Prime Gas Fueled Power Rental Market Analysis
The market for > 75 kVA - 375 kVA rated prime gas fueled power rental will exceed USD 700 million by 2034. Dependence on these rated capacity will be supported by the continuous shift in technology in association with the constant rise of non-sustaining natural weather events comprising of cyclones and thunderstorms. Furthermore, the ability of the systems to support operational efficiency including increasing the level of work to be done while reducing operating noise will directly impact the business potential. Supportive regulatory mandates and norms in line with increasing need for advanced power solutions in industrial & commercial sectors will drive the industry landscape.
The oil & gas prime gas fueled power rental market size will witness growth rate of over 5% through 2034. Increasing energy demand from oil & gas operation including exploration, production, and refining activities in line with growing need for cost effective & fuel efficient power solution will energize the industry penetration. Ongoing expansion of energy infrastructure and exploration activities coupled with stringent environmental regulations aimed at reducing greenhouse gas emissions will stimulate business growth. Moreover, rising adoption of hybrid and dual fuel systems in tandem with burgeoning demand for remote & off-grid power solution will cater favorable industry opportunities.
The U.S. prime gas fueled power rental market is set to surpass USD 65 million by 2034. The demand for electricity solutions for construction sites, temporary offices, and machinery is projected to boost business opportunities. The increasing use of modern smart techniques for performance enhancement and remote performance monitoring coupled with constant improvement in fuel usage effectiveness and overall management will strengthen the industry dynamics. In addition, government subsidies for low greenhouse gas emissions and clean energy solutions in conjunction with growing concern about natural disasters and the need to be always prepared will augment the product deployment across the country.
In Africa, the prime gas fueled power rental market has observed substantial growth owing to improved efficiency through increased integration of modern technologies into the units. Ongoing development and enhancements in gas engine reliability, performance, and fuel efficiency along with the rapid expansion of industrial projects across key industries including oil and gas, manufacturing, and construction, which in turn will augment the business growth. In addition, the introduction of economic sensibility measures including carbon taxes and cap-and-trade system in various countries will boost product penetration.
